- [ ] Sealed-bid tender for the Harwick refit. Envelope is in the locked drawer, second from top. Do not open. Log it out, note the time, take it on the 10:00 off-site run. No photocopies, no detours. Courier from Penfold Express meets you at the side entrance of the Alderbrook annex. Confirm their badge. Return the signed receipt to me same day. At the hand-over, apply the instruction given directly below.

dispatch memo: the sorius tamius courier leaves the praeth ledger at gate 4873 under passcode 928014

Key ceremony checklist — item 7 (Crumbline order-cutoff rule): Before sealing the signing shards, confirm that the Crumbline bakery-orders service enforces the 14:00 order-cutoff in config, not code, so the ceremony freeze window cannot be bypassed by a late batch. Verify the cutoff flag is read-only during the freeze. Once both witnesses initial the log, the custodian reads out the recovery passphrase below.

vault phrase of kaduf-baweg = norael-julox-raleth-wenok-eliir-ulamir-ulair-norwyn-rusion

## Configuration

The Pixelhold image cache leaked memory under sustained thumbnail churn; v2.4 caps resident entries via `CACHE_MAX_ENTRIES` (default 5000) and enables periodic eviction with `CACHE_SWEEP_SECONDS`. Both must be set in `pixelhold.env` or the process reverts to the leaky unbounded mode. The eviction reporter also needs its upload credential, set on the line immediately after this one.

env line for yahaf-kageg: VAULT_KEY5=978f5

### Runbook: Splitroute assignment service returning stale variants

If users report flipping between experiment arms, flush the assignment cache on both Splitroute nodes, then confirm the hash ring rebuilt cleanly in the admin panel. Do not restart mid-experiment without product sign-off. Verify the running node reports the build shown below.

build token for tawif-bahip: htk31_68bba16e1afabfef4ecc69408c06f16